2. Various Kinds Of On-line Poker Ranking Systems:
Today, people gain access to different internet poker ranking methods that employ diverse methodologies in evaluating players' shows. While some methods concentrate on cash game results, other individuals prioritize event accomplishments or a combination of both.
One widely used standing system is the worldwide Poker Index (GPI), which gained widespread recognition because impartial and accurate analysis techniques. The GPI utilizes a scoring formula that weighs tournaments' buy-ins, area sizes, and people' completing roles. Consequently, the system presents a target position that ranks people based on their consistent overall performance in prestigious real time tournaments.
Furthermore, online systems such as PocketFives and Sharkscope offer positions considering people' online event activities exclusively. These platforms track people' results across multiple on-line poker websites, enabling people to compare their particular overall performance against others in the internet poker community.
3. Implications of Online Poker Ranking:
Internet poker ranking systems have actually manifold ramifications for players, operators, plus the overall poker community. Firstly, these methods foster competition, as people strive to climb up the positions ladder, fundamentally improving the entire skill level of player pool. Moreover, ranking methods motivate people to improve their particular game play, study methods, and commit longer and effort to online poker.
For providers, internet poker ranking methods act as an advertising tool to attract more people. By highlighting the accomplishments of high-ranking people in on line tournaments, providers can make a stronger neighborhood and generate a competitive environment that promotes involvement.
However, it is very important to notice that internet poker ranking methods are not without their particular restrictions. The systems mainly focus on players' competition shows that can maybe not accurately mirror their particular general abilities in most poker alternatives. Furthermore, some people may adjust their particular positions by taking part in selective tournaments or exploiting the machine's defects, undermining the competitive integrity of internet poker.
